Top Baby Shower Dress Styles for Every Occasion
1. Maternity Baby Shower Dresses
When you’re expecting, comfort and functionality take center stage. A-line dresses, empire waistlines, and wrap dresses are perfect choices. They accentuate your bump in a flattering way while offering plenty of room to move.
- Recommended Look: Opt for a flowy A-line dress in soft pastels like blush, mint, or lavender. Pair it with low block heels or chic flats for added comfort.
- Pro Tip: Choose fabrics like cotton, jersey, or chiffon for breathability.
2. Formal Baby Shower Dresses
If your baby shower has a more elegant or evening theme, consider formal dresses that exude sophistication. Think maxi dresses with lace detailing, off-shoulder gowns, or satin finishes for a glamorous vibe.
- Recommended Look: A floor-length gown in jewel tones or metallic shades works beautifully for a formal gathering. Pair it with statement jewelry and heels to complete the look.
- Pro Tip: A high-low hemline can add an element of drama while keeping the dress practical for movement.
3. Casual Baby Shower Dresses
For a laid-back celebration, a casual dress strikes the perfect balance between relaxed and stylish. Shirt dresses, smock dresses, or maxi dresses with minimal prints are excellent choices for casual events.
- Recommended Look: A floral maxi dress with flat sandals and a lightweight cardigan is ideal for an outdoor shower.
- Pro Tip: Add accessories like a sunhat or a simple necklace to elevate the look without overdoing it.
4. Themed Baby Shower Dresses
If your shower has a specific theme, let your dress reflect it! For example:
- Gender Reveal Party: Choose a two-tone dress with shades of pink and blue.
- Rustic Theme: A bohemian-style maxi dress with floral prints fits perfectly.
- Garden Party: Opt for a light and airy dress with delicate lace or embroidery details.

Shoes and Accessories to Match Your Baby Shower Dress
Your choice of shoes and accessories can make or break your outfit. Here are some tips:
- Shoes: Opt for low heels, wedges, or chic flats for comfort. If the event is outdoors, avoid stilettos that might sink into grass.
- Jewelry: Keep it minimal yet elegant. Delicate earrings, a charm bracelet, or a layered necklace work well.
- Bags: A small clutch or crossbody bag is perfect for carrying essentials while keeping your hands free.
Seasonal Styling Tips for Baby Shower Dresses
Spring/Summer:
- Choose light, breathable fabrics like cotton or linen.
- Opt for sleeveless or short-sleeve designs to stay cool.
- Floral prints and pastel colors are great for sunny days.
Fall/Winter:
- Go for thicker fabrics like velvet or knit dresses.
- Add layers like a tailored blazer or a chic coat.
- Rich jewel tones like burgundy, emerald, or navy are perfect for colder months.
FAQs About Baby Shower Dresses
Q: What’s the best fabric for a baby shower dress?
A: Fabrics like cotton, jersey, chiffon, and silk are great choices. They’re breathable, lightweight, and comfortable, especially for moms-to-be.
Q: Can I wear a formal dress to a casual baby shower?
A: Absolutely! You can tone down a formal dress with casual accessories like flat sandals or a denim jacket.
Q: Are there specific colors I should avoid at a baby shower?
A: While most colors are acceptable, it’s a good idea to avoid all-white outfits to ensure the mom-to-be stands out.
Q: Can I wear a bodycon dress to a baby shower?
A: Yes! Bodycon dresses can be a stylish choice for moms-to-be who want to flaunt their baby bump. Pair it with comfortable footwear and minimal accessories.
Q: How do I choose the right baby shower dress if I’m not pregnant?
A: Guests can opt for dresses that match the theme of the event. Casual or semi-formal dresses are usually safe bets.
